The
Clifton Rocks Railway was a major engineering achievement in the 1890s and
operated for 40 years, transporting people from Hotwells Road to Clifton in
passenger cars running in a tunnel in the Avon gorge on steeply inclined
tracks.

The
Clifton Suspension Bridge is World famous and one of the essential things to
see in the West Country. The bridge is a beautiful piece of engineering
lovingly maintained by the Trustees and in better condition now than it was
when built!
